2020-07-27drm/dbi: Fix SPI Type 1 (9-bit) transferPaul Cercueil
The function mipi_dbi_spi1_transfer() will transfer its payload as 9-bit data, the 9th (MSB) bit being the data/command bit. In order to do that, it unpacks the 8-bit values into 16-bit values, then sets the 9th bit if the byte corresponds to data, clears it otherwise. The 7 MSB are padding. The array of now 16-bit values is then passed to the SPI core for transfer. This function was broken since its introduction, as the length of the SPI transfer was set to the payload size before its conversion, but the payload doubled in size due to the 8-bit -> 16-bit conversion. 2020-07-27net/smc: unique reason code for exceeded max dmb countKarsten Graul
When the maximum dmb buffer limit for an ism device is reached no more dmb buffers can be registered. When this happens the reason code is set to SMC_CLC_DECL_MEM indicating out-of-memory. This is the same reason code that is used when no memory could be allocated for the new dmb buffer. This is confusing for users when they see this error but there is more memory available. To solve this set a separate new reason code when the maximum dmb limit exceeded. 2020-07-27ALSA: hda: Workaround for spurious wakeups on some Intel platformsTakashi Iwai
We've received a regression report on Intel HD-audio controller that wakes up immediately after S3 suspend. The bisection leads to the commit c4c8dd6ef807 ("ALSA: hda: Skip controller resume if not needed"). This commit replaces the system-suspend to use pm_runtime_force_suspend() instead of the direct call of __azx_runtime_suspend(). However, by some really mysterious reason, pm_runtime_force_suspend() causes a spurious wakeup (although it calls the same __azx_runtime_suspend() internally). As an ugly workaround for now, revert the behavior to call __azx_runtime_suspend() and __azx_runtime_resume() for those old Intel platforms that may exhibit such a problem, while keeping the new standard pm_runtime_force_suspend() and pm_runtime_force_resume() pair for the remaining chips. 2020-07-27drm/drm_fb_helper: fix fbdev with sparc64Sam Ravnborg
Recent kernels have been reported to panic using the bochs_drm framebuffer under qemu-system-sparc64 which was bisected to commit 7a0483ac4ffc ("drm/bochs: switch to generic drm fbdev emulation"). The backtrace indicates that the shadow framebuffer copy in drm_fb_helper_dirty_blit_real() is trying to access the real framebuffer using a virtual address rather than use an IO access typically implemented using a physical (ASI_PHYS) access on SPARC. The fix is to replace the memcpy with memcpy_toio() from io.h. memcpy_toio() uses writeb() where the original fbdev code used sbus_memcpy_toio(). The latter uses sbus_writeb(). The difference between writeb() and sbus_memcpy_toio() is that writeb() writes bytes in little-endian, where sbus_writeb() writes bytes in big-endian. As endian does not matter for byte writes they are the same. So we can safely use memcpy_toio() here. Note that this only fixes bochs, in general fbdev helpers still have issues with mixing up system memory and __iomem space. 2020-07-26drm/mcde: Fix stability issueLinus Walleij
Whenever a display update was sent, apart from updating the memory base address, we called mcde_display_send_one_frame() which also sent a command to the display requesting the TE IRQ and enabling the FIFO. When continuous updates are running this is wrong: we need to only send this to start the flow to the display on the very first update. This lead to the display pipeline locking up and crashing. Check if the flow is already running and in that case do not call mcde_display_send_one_frame(). This fixes crashes on the Samsung GT-S7710 (Skomer). 2020-07-26drm: panel: simple: Delay HPD checking on boe_nv133fhm_n61 for 15 msDouglas Anderson
On boe_nv133fhm_n62 (and presumably on boe_nv133fhm_n61) a scope shows a small spike on the HPD line right when you power the panel on. The picture looks something like this: +-------------------------------------- | | | Power ---+ +--- | ++ | +----+| | HPD -----+ +---------------------------+ So right when power is applied there's a little bump in HPD and then there's small spike right before it goes low. The total time of the little bump plus the spike was measured on one panel as being 8 ms long. The total time for the HPD to go high on the same panel was 51.2 ms, though the datasheet only promises it is < 200 ms. When asked about this glitch, BOE indicated that it was expected and persisted until the TCON has been initialized. If this was a real hotpluggable DP panel then this wouldn't matter a whole lot. We'd debounce the HPD signal for a really long time and so the little blip wouldn't hurt. However, this is not a hotpluggable DP panel and the the debouncing logic isn't needed and just shows down the time needed to get the display working. This is why the code in panel_simple_prepare() doesn't do debouncing and just waits for HPD to go high once. Unfortunately if we get unlucky and happen to poll the HPD line right at the spike we can try talking to the panel before it's ready. Let's handle this situation by putting in a 15 ms prepare delay and decreasing the "hpd absent delay" by 15 ms. That means: * If you don't have HPD hooked up at all you've still got the hardcoded 200 ms delay. * If you've got HPD hooked up you will always wait at least 15 ms before checking HPD. The only case where this could be bad is if the panel is sharing a voltage rail with something else in the system and was already turned on long before the panel came up. In such a case we'll be delaying 15 ms for no reason, but it's not a huge delay and I don't see any other good solution to handle that case. Even though the delay was measured as 8 ms, 15 ms was chosen to give a bit of margin. 2020-07-26nvme-pci: prevent SK hynix PC400 from using Write Zeroes commandKai-Heng Feng
After commit 6e02318eaea5 ("nvme: add support for the Write Zeroes command"), SK hynix PC400 becomes very slow with the following error message: [ 224.567695] blk_update_request: operation not supported error, dev nvme1n1, sector 499384320 op 0x9:(WRITE_ZEROES) flags 0x1000000 phys_seg 0 prio class 0] SK Hynix PC400 has a buggy firmware that treats NLB as max value instead of a range, so the NLB passed isn't a valid value to the firmware. According to SK hynix there are three commands are affected: - Write Zeroes - Compare - Write Uncorrectable Right now only Write Zeroes is implemented, so disable it completely on SK hynix PC400.
